The Mark Sanchez Effect on the New York Jets Offense

On January 2nd, 2009 Mark Sanchez played the game of his life . Leading the USC Trojans to a 38 - 24 victory against the Penn State Nittany Lions at the Rose Bowl. Mark completed 28 of 35 passes for 413 yards and 4Td’s. This great game capped off a terrific season for both Mark and the Trojans.
